Check out Gunmetal Gothic, an upcoming Godot-powered co-op shooter-RPG with retro-style 3D graphics being created by Solo Game Developer known as ynoham.

In Gunmetal Gothic, you play as an Anchorite, the final line of defense for the survivors of Vestige, a city overrun by invaders from another dimension. Your mission is to defeat those vile mechanical creatures, either solo or in a co-op mode, exploring a dark, stylized world in the process. Additionally, you have the freedom to customize your character with an assortment of weapons, spells, and gear, upgrading them to tackle even greater challenges.

Features:

  • Navigate and battle through the city of Vestige, solo or in a group of up to four players.
  • Choose your loadout with a point-buy system for diverse builds with meaningful trade-offs.
  • Unlock new equipment as you progress, and upgrade it with materials found in the world.
  • Achieve a high score by defeating enemies, collecting items, and finishing stages quickly.
  • Get nostalgic with a retro-3D aesthetic reminiscent of the consoles of the late 90s.
